Job 4:7-11
Holman Christian Standard Bible
7 Consider: who has perished when he was innocent?
Where have the honest been destroyed?(A)
8 In my experience, those who plow injustice
and those who sow trouble(B) reap the same.(C)
9 They perish at a single blast(D) from God
and come to an end by the breath of His nostrils.(E)
10 The lion may roar and the fierce lion(F) growl,
but the fangs of young lions are broken.(G)
11 The strong lion dies if it catches no prey,
and the cubs of the lioness are scattered.(H)
Job 4:7-11
Common English Bible
Sinners don’t live long
7 Think! What innocent person has ever perished?
When have those who do the right thing been destroyed?
8 As I’ve observed, those who plow sin
and sow trouble will harvest it.
9 When God breathes deeply, they perish;
by a breath of his nostril they are annihilated.
10 The roar of a lion and snarl of the king of beasts—
yet the teeth of lions are shattered;
11 the lion perishes without prey,
and its cubs are scattered.
